Mustang and Focus Only Cars Ford Will Sell in North America by 2020

Ford is dramatically accelerating its plans for a near-total shift from cars to trucks and SUVs by announcing that the Ford Mustang and Chinese-built Focus Active crossover will be the only two cars on the market in North America by 2020.

CEO Jim Hackett made the announcement yesterday during its first quarter earnings release that it will not produce the next generation of the Taurus, Fiesta, Fusion, C-Max and Focus sedans within a few years, thus eliminating its North American passenger car lineup by more than 80 percent.
